currently being sold in argos in uk.
hp chromebook 14a-nf0003na - has it got uk qwerty keyboard layout? (£ symbol above the number 3 key)

I’ve checked the official specs for the HP Chromebook 14a-nf0003na (A20JCEA) sold in the UK. In the product details provided by HP, the keyboard is simply described as a “Full-size, QWERTY keyboard”.

HP does not explicitly state the currency sign layout in the specification sheet. However, given that this model is sold in the UK market by authorized retailers like Argos, it should be manufactured with a UK QWERTY keyboard layout, which includes the £ (pound sterling) symbol above the number 3 key by default.

Bottom line: If you're buying the Chromebook 14a-nf0003na from Argos in the UK, it comes with the UK keyboard layout, and it should have the £ symbol positioned above the “3” key. You should check and buy the product or reach our HP UK  Store team online to verify and purchase it.
